Published on 1/13/2010 in the Prospect News Emerging Markets Daily.

Emerging markets calendar: Banco do Brasil, Colbun, Indian Oil set to price

JANUARY 11 WEEK

BANCO DO BRASIL SA: Benchmark dollar-denominated senior unsecured notes due 2015 and 2020 (Baa2/BBB-/BBB-); Deutsche Bank, JP Morgan, BB Securities, Banco Votorantim (joint books); Rule 144A/Regulation S; for general corporate purposes; Sao Paulo, Brazil-based bank; to price during Jan. 11 week.

COLBUN SA: $400 million senior unsecured notes due 2020 (BBB-/BBB); Citigroup, JP Morgan; to refinance debt and fund capital expenditures; Santiago, Chile, electrical utility; pricing expected during Jan. 11 week.

INDIAN OIL CORP. LTD. (Baa3//BBB-): Expected $500 million (maximum) notes due 2015; Deutsche Bank, HSBC, Standard Chartered Bank; Regulation S; to help fund capital expenditures; company is headquartered in New Delhi; price talk mid-swaps plus 220 to 240 bps; roadshow concluded in London on Wednesday; pricing subject to market conditions.

JANUARY

BANCO INDUSTRIAL E COMMERCIAL SA (BICBANCO): Three-year bonds; Bank of America Merrill Lynch, HSBC, Banco Itau; roadshow began Jan. 7; Sao Paulo-based lender.

EVERGRANDE REAL ESTATE GROUP LTD.: Dollar-denominated senior notes (B1 expected/BB expected/BB+); Bank of America Merrill Lynch, Goldman Sachs & Co. (Asia), BOC International (joint books); Rule 144A/Regulation S; to repay structured secured loan, finance existing and new property projects, and for general corporate purposes; real estate group headquartered in Guangzhou, China; global roadshow starts Jan. 13.

LISTRINDO CAPITAL BV/PT CIKARANG LISTRANDO: $300 million senior secured notes (Ba2); Credit Suisse, Barclays Capital (joint books); to repay bank debt, fund capacity expansion program and general corporate purposes; Jakarta, Indonesia-based independent electrical power producer; roadshow started mid-Jan. 11 week, includes stops in Hong Kong, Singapore, London and New York.

ON THE HORIZON

LATVIA: Planned euro-denominated offering of notes; Citigroup, Credit Suisse

DOMINICAN REPUBLIC: Expected benchmark dollar-denominated sovereign global bonds; Barclays Capital, Citigroup; timing and structure to be determined.

GULF INVESTMENT BANK: Expected dollar-denominated bonds or sukuk offering; Barclays Capital, GIB Financial, HSBC, UBS; timing and structure to be determined.

ROMANIA: Benchmark-sized euro-denominated bonds; Deutsche Bank, EFG Eurobank, HSBC

SLOVENIA: Euro-denominated benchmark-sized bond (Aa2/AA/AA); HSBC, RBS, Societe Generale, UniCredit Banka Slovenija (joint books)

LOCAL CURRENCY

JSC POLYMETAL: RUB 5 billion of three-year bonds; Saint Petersburg, Russia-based mining company.

REGIONAL CONTAINER LINES PCL: 5 billion baht five-year unsecured unsubordinated debentures; Bangkok-based shipping company.

YANG MING MARINE TRANSPORT CORP.: Up to NT$5 billion secured straight bond; refinance bond due 2011; Taiwan-based shipping company.
